Uses of Interface
org.flowable.eventregistry.impl.persistence.entity.EventDefinitionEntity
Packages that use EventDefinitionEntity
Package
Description
-
Uses of EventDefinitionEntity in org.flowable.eventregistry.impl.cmd
Methods in org.flowable.eventregistry.impl.cmd that return EventDefinitionEntity -
Uses of EventDefinitionEntity in org.flowable.eventregistry.impl.deployer
Fields in org.flowable.eventregistry.impl.deployer with type parameters of type EventDefinitionEntityModifier and TypeFieldDescriptionprotected List<EventDefinitionEntity>ParsedDeployment.eventDefinitionsprotected Map<EventDefinitionEntity,EventDefinitionParse> ParsedDeployment.mapEventDefinitionsToParsesprotected Map<EventDefinitionEntity,EventResourceEntity> ParsedDeployment.mapEventDefinitionsToResourcesMethods in org.flowable.eventregistry.impl.deployer that return EventDefinitionEntityModifier and TypeMethodDescriptionEventDefinitionDeploymentHelper.getMostRecentVersionOfEventDefinition(EventDefinitionEntity eventDefinition) Gets the persisted event definition that matches this one for tenant and key.EventDefinitionDeploymentHelper.getPersistedInstanceOfEventDefinition(EventDefinitionEntity eventDefinition) Gets the persisted version of the already-deployed event definition.Methods in org.flowable.eventregistry.impl.deployer that return types with arguments of type EventDefinitionEntityModifier and TypeMethodDescriptionParsedDeployment.getAllEventDefinitions()protected Map<EventDefinitionEntity,EventDefinitionEntity> EventDefinitionDeployer.getPreviousVersionsOfEventDefinitions(ParsedDeployment parsedDeployment) Constructs a map from new event definitions to the previous version by key and tenant.protected Map<EventDefinitionEntity,EventDefinitionEntity> EventDefinitionDeployer.getPreviousVersionsOfEventDefinitions(ParsedDeployment parsedDeployment) Constructs a map from new event definitions to the previous version by key and tenant.Methods in org.flowable.eventregistry.impl.deployer with parameters of type EventDefinitionEntityModifier and TypeMethodDescriptionParsedDeployment.getEventDefinitionParseForEventDefinition(EventDefinitionEntity formDefinition) ParsedDeployment.getEventModelForEventDefinition(EventDefinitionEntity eventDefinition) EventDefinitionDeploymentHelper.getMostRecentVersionOfEventDefinition(EventDefinitionEntity eventDefinition) Gets the persisted event definition that matches this one for tenant and key.EventDefinitionDeploymentHelper.getPersistedInstanceOfEventDefinition(EventDefinitionEntity eventDefinition) Gets the persisted version of the already-deployed event definition.ParsedDeployment.getResourceForEventDefinition(EventDefinitionEntity eventDefinition) Method parameters in org.flowable.eventregistry.impl.deployer with type arguments of type EventDefinitionEntityModifier and TypeMethodDescriptionvoidEventDefinitionDeploymentHelper.copyDeploymentValuesToEventDefinitions(EventDeploymentEntity deployment, List<EventDefinitionEntity> eventDefinitions) Updates all the event definition entities to match the deployment's values for tenant, engine version, and deployment id.protected voidEventDefinitionDeployer.setEventDefinitionVersionsAndIds(ParsedDeployment parsedDeployment, Map<EventDefinitionEntity, EventDefinitionEntity> mapOfNewEventDefinitionToPreviousVersion) If the map contains an existing version for an event definition, then the event definition is updated, otherwise a new event definition is created.protected voidEventDefinitionDeployer.setEventDefinitionVersionsAndIds(ParsedDeployment parsedDeployment, Map<EventDefinitionEntity, EventDefinitionEntity> mapOfNewEventDefinitionToPreviousVersion) If the map contains an existing version for an event definition, then the event definition is updated, otherwise a new event definition is created.voidEventDefinitionDeploymentHelper.verifyEventDefinitionsDoNotShareKeys(Collection<EventDefinitionEntity> eventDefinitions) Verifies that no two event definitions share the same key, to prevent database unique index violation.Constructor parameters in org.flowable.eventregistry.impl.deployer with type arguments of type EventDefinitionEntityModifierConstructorDescriptionParsedDeployment(EventDeploymentEntity entity, List<EventDefinitionEntity> eventDefinitions, List<ChannelDefinitionEntity> channelDefinitions, Map<EventDefinitionEntity, EventDefinitionParse> mapEventDefinitionsToParses, Map<EventDefinitionEntity, EventResourceEntity> mapEventDefinitionsToResources, Map<ChannelDefinitionEntity, ChannelDefinitionParse> mapChannelDefinitionsToParses, Map<ChannelDefinitionEntity, EventResourceEntity> mapChannelDefinitionsToResources) ParsedDeployment(EventDeploymentEntity entity, List<EventDefinitionEntity> eventDefinitions, List<ChannelDefinitionEntity> channelDefinitions, Map<EventDefinitionEntity, EventDefinitionParse> mapEventDefinitionsToParses, Map<EventDefinitionEntity, EventResourceEntity> mapEventDefinitionsToResources, Map<ChannelDefinitionEntity, ChannelDefinitionParse> mapChannelDefinitionsToParses, Map<ChannelDefinitionEntity, EventResourceEntity> mapChannelDefinitionsToResources) -
Uses of EventDefinitionEntity in org.flowable.eventregistry.impl.parser
Fields in org.flowable.eventregistry.impl.parser with type parameters of type EventDefinitionEntityModifier and TypeFieldDescriptionprotected List<EventDefinitionEntity>EventDefinitionParse.eventDefinitionsThe end result of the parsing: a list of event definitions.Methods in org.flowable.eventregistry.impl.parser that return types with arguments of type EventDefinitionEntity -
Uses of EventDefinitionEntity in org.flowable.eventregistry.impl.persistence.deploy
Fields in org.flowable.eventregistry.impl.persistence.deploy declared as EventDefinitionEntityModifier and TypeFieldDescriptionprotected EventDefinitionEntityEventDefinitionCacheEntry.eventDefinitionEntityMethods in org.flowable.eventregistry.impl.persistence.deploy that return EventDefinitionEntityModifier and TypeMethodDescriptionEventDeploymentManager.findDeployedEventDefinitionById(String eventDefinitionId) EventDeploymentManager.findDeployedEventDefinitionByKeyAndVersionAndTenantId(String eventDefinitionKey, int eventVersion, String tenantId) EventDeploymentManager.findDeployedLatestEventDefinitionByKey(String eventDefinitionKey) EventDeploymentManager.findDeployedLatestEventDefinitionByKeyAndDeploymentId(String eventDefinitionKey, String deploymentId) EventDeploymentManager.findDeployedLatestEventDefinitionByKeyAndTenantId(String eventDefinitionKey, String tenantId) EventDeploymentManager.findDeployedLatestEventDefinitionByKeyDeploymentIdAndTenantId(String eventDefinitionKey, String deploymentId, String tenantId) EventDefinitionCacheEntry.getEventDefinitionEntity()Methods in org.flowable.eventregistry.impl.persistence.deploy with parameters of type EventDefinitionEntityModifier and TypeMethodDescriptionvoidEventDefinitionCacheEntry.setEventDefinitionEntity(EventDefinitionEntity eventDefinitionEntity) Constructors in org.flowable.eventregistry.impl.persistence.deploy with parameters of type EventDefinitionEntityModifierConstructorDescriptionEventDefinitionCacheEntry(EventDefinitionEntity eventDefinitionEntity, String eventDefinitionJson) -
Uses of EventDefinitionEntity in org.flowable.eventregistry.impl.persistence.entity
Classes in org.flowable.eventregistry.impl.persistence.entity that implement EventDefinitionEntityMethods in org.flowable.eventregistry.impl.persistence.entity that return EventDefinitionEntityModifier and TypeMethodDescriptionEventDefinitionEntityManager.findEventDefinitionByDeploymentAndKey(String deploymentId, String eventDefinitionKey) EventDefinitionEntityManagerImpl.findEventDefinitionByDeploymentAndKey(String deploymentId, String eventDefinitionKey) EventDefinitionEntityManager.findEventDefinitionByDeploymentAndKeyAndTenantId(String deploymentId, String eventDefinitionKey, String tenantId) EventDefinitionEntityManagerImpl.findEventDefinitionByDeploymentAndKeyAndTenantId(String deploymentId, String eventDefinitionKey, String tenantId) EventDefinitionEntityManager.findEventDefinitionByKeyAndVersionAndTenantId(String eventDefinitionKey, Integer eventVersion, String tenantId) EventDefinitionEntityManagerImpl.findEventDefinitionByKeyAndVersionAndTenantId(String eventDefinitionKey, Integer eventVersion, String tenantId) EventDefinitionEntityManager.findLatestEventDefinitionByKey(String eventDefinitionKey) EventDefinitionEntityManagerImpl.findLatestEventDefinitionByKey(String eventDefinitionKey) EventDefinitionEntityManager.findLatestEventDefinitionByKeyAndTenantId(String eventDefinitionKey, String tenantId) EventDefinitionEntityManagerImpl.findLatestEventDefinitionByKeyAndTenantId(String eventDefinitionKey, String tenantId) -
Uses of EventDefinitionEntity in org.flowable.eventregistry.impl.persistence.entity.data
Methods in org.flowable.eventregistry.impl.persistence.entity.data that return EventDefinitionEntityModifier and TypeMethodDescriptionEventDefinitionDataManager.findEventDefinitionByDeploymentAndKey(String deploymentId, String eventDefinitionKey) EventDefinitionDataManager.findEventDefinitionByDeploymentAndKeyAndTenantId(String deploymentId, String eventDefinitionKey, String tenantId) EventDefinitionDataManager.findEventDefinitionByKeyAndVersion(String eventDefinitionKey, Integer eventVersion) EventDefinitionDataManager.findEventDefinitionByKeyAndVersionAndTenantId(String eventDefinitionKey, Integer eventVersion, String tenantId) EventDefinitionDataManager.findLatestEventDefinitionByKey(String eventDefinitionKey) EventDefinitionDataManager.findLatestEventDefinitionByKeyAndParentDeploymentId(String eventDefinitionKey, String parentDeploymentId) EventDefinitionDataManager.findLatestEventDefinitionByKeyAndTenantId(String eventDefinitionKey, String tenantId) EventDefinitionDataManager.findLatestEventDefinitionByKeyParentDeploymentIdAndTenantId(String eventDefinitionKey, String parentDeploymentId, String tenantId) -
Uses of EventDefinitionEntity in org.flowable.eventregistry.impl.persistence.entity.data.impl
Methods in org.flowable.eventregistry.impl.persistence.entity.data.impl that return EventDefinitionEntityModifier and TypeMethodDescriptionMybatisEventDefinitionDataManager.create()MybatisEventDefinitionDataManager.findEventDefinitionByDeploymentAndKey(String deploymentId, String eventDefinitionKey) MybatisEventDefinitionDataManager.findEventDefinitionByDeploymentAndKeyAndTenantId(String deploymentId, String eventDefinitionKey, String tenantId) MybatisEventDefinitionDataManager.findEventDefinitionByKeyAndVersion(String eventDefinitionKey, Integer eventVersion) MybatisEventDefinitionDataManager.findEventDefinitionByKeyAndVersionAndTenantId(String eventDefinitionKey, Integer eventVersion, String tenantId) MybatisEventDefinitionDataManager.findLatestEventDefinitionByKey(String eventDefinitionKey) MybatisEventDefinitionDataManager.findLatestEventDefinitionByKeyAndParentDeploymentId(String eventDefinitionKey, String parentDeploymentId) MybatisEventDefinitionDataManager.findLatestEventDefinitionByKeyAndTenantId(String eventDefinitionKey, String tenantId) MybatisEventDefinitionDataManager.findLatestEventDefinitionByKeyParentDeploymentIdAndTenantId(String eventDefinitionKey, String parentDeploymentId, String tenantId) Methods in org.flowable.eventregistry.impl.persistence.entity.data.impl that return types with arguments of type EventDefinitionEntityModifier and TypeMethodDescriptionClass<? extends EventDefinitionEntity>MybatisEventDefinitionDataManager.getManagedEntityClass()